Output 89fcc7d656adc2136cdaebe2684d3a0e32d97d87d59b6723851e692ccd1a16e6:0

value
66894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0eb8a6a6a18a90107dd5fdb264409fa5df472907 OP_EQUAL
address
332rb1D3cPUDWC8UwCRDsMU4tiaztQ6jvF
transaction
89fcc7d656adc2136cdaebe2684d3a0e32d97d87d59b6723851e692ccd1a16e6
confirmations
10506
spent
true